⑴ 用sql統計單元格個數的函數是什麼,怎麼用
1、表達式:COUNTIF(Range, Criteria)
中文表達式:COUNTIF(統計范圍, 條件)
2、說明:
A、條件不能超過 255 個字元,否則會返回錯誤。
B、統計文本個數時,不能包含前導空格與尾部空格,也不能出現直引號與彎引號不一致和非列印字元;否則,可能返回不可預期的值。
C、在條件中可以使用通配符問號(?)和星號(*),問號表示任意一個字元,星號表示一個或一串字元;如果要查找問號或星號,需要在它們前面加轉義字元~,例如查找問號,表達式應該這樣寫。
(1)sql語言中統計項目數的函數擴展閱讀
其它數組組合條件分別如下:
A、大於 350 且小於 750:=SUM(COUNTIF(F2:F12,{">350",">=750"})*{1,-1})
B、大於等於 350 且小於 750:=SUM(COUNTIF(F2:F12,{">=350",">=750"})*{1,-1}) 或 =SUM(COUNTIF(F2:F12,">="&{350,750})*{1,-1})
C、大於 350 且小於等於 750:=SUM(COUNTIF(F2:F12,{">350",">750"})*{1,-1}) 或 =COUNTIF(F2:F12,">350")- COUNTIF(F2:F12,">750")
⑵ 如何統計SQL語句查詢出來的條數
i=SELECT count(1) FROM TABLE
語句返回值即為查詢出來的條數.
示例如圖所示:
擴展:
COUNT() 函數返回匹配指定條件的行數。
語法
(1). SQL COUNT(column_name) 語法
COUNT(column_name) 函數返回指定列的值敗敗的數目(NULL 不計入):
SELECT COUNT(column_name) FROM table_nameSQL
(2). COUNT(*) 語氏迅法
COUNT(*) 函數返回殲枯此表中的記錄數:
SELECT COUNT(*) FROM table_nameSQL
(3). COUNT(DISTINCT column_name) 語法
COUNT(DISTINCT column_name) 函數返回指定列的不同值的數目:
SELECT COUNT(DISTINCT column_name) FROM table_name
⑶ SQL中計算欄位的累加和的函數是統計項目數的函數是有誰知道嗎
1、首先新建一個test資料庫,在資料庫里新建一張type表,裡面插入三條測試數據。
⑷ pl/sql語句批量統計數量
select 項目 ,sum(條數) from 表名 group by 項目 ;根據項目進行分組查詢各項目共有多少條記錄數就可以了
⑸ sql語句 如何分組後得到記錄總數
SELECT COUNT(*)
FROM (SELECT 分組欄位 FROM 表
GROUP BY 分組欄位
)別名
或者
SELECT COUNT(*)
FROM (SELECT distinct 分組欄位 FROM 表)別名
(5)sql語言中統計項目數的函數擴展閱讀:
SQL分組查詢
在SQL Server中使用的分組查詢是ORDER BY子句,使用ORDER BY子句要同聚合函數配合使用才能完成分組查詢,在SELECT查詢的欄位中如果欄位沒有使用聚合函數就必須出現在ORDER BY子句中(即SELECT後邊的欄位名要麼出現在聚合函數中,要麼在ORDER BY子句中使用)
在分組查詢中還可以配合使用HAVING子句,定義查詢條件。
使用group by進行分組查詢
在使用group by關鍵字時,在select列表中可以指定的項目是有限制的,select語句中僅許以下幾項:
1、被分組的列
2、為每個分組返回一個值得表達式,例如用一個列名作為參數的聚合函數
3、group by 有一個原則,就是 select 後面的所有列中,沒有使用聚合函數的列,必須出現在 group by 後面
⑹ 在sql查詢中需統計元組個數時,應使用什麼函數
B、=COUNT(A1:D10) A是條件求和,C是區域求和,D是統計區域內非空單元格個數(包括數值和文本) 只有COUNT是統計區域中數值的個數。
⑺ sql中,count的用法.
Count
返回集合中項目的數量(具體數目取決於集合)。
語法
維度
Dimensions.Count
返回多維數據集中的維度數,其中包括 [Measures] 維度。
級別
«Dimension»|«Hierarchy».Levels.Count
返回維度或層次結構中的級別數,包括 [All] 級別(如果適用)。
集合 - 語法 1
Count(«Set»[, ExcludeEmpty | IncludeEmpty])
返回集合中的單元數。該語法允許分別使用 ExcludeEmpty 或 IncludeEmpty 標志來排除或包含空單元。
集合 - 語法 2
«Set».Count
返回集合中的單元數,其中包括空單元。
元組
«Tuple».Count
返回元組中的維度數。
說明 默認狀態下計算空的單元數。默認情況下,OLE DB 中可比較的 Count 函數不包含空單元。
注釋
若要從集合計數中排除空單元,請使用可選的 ExcludeEmpty 關鍵字。
示例
如果 Time 包含級別 Year 和 Month,Year 的成員是 1994 和 1995,那麼下面的示例返回 24:
集合 - 示例 1
Count({Time.Month.Members})
集合 - 示例 2
Time.Month.Members.Count
⑻ 如何統計SQL語句查詢出來的條數
i=SELECT count(1) FROM TABLE
語句返回值即為查詢出來的條數.
示例如圖所示:
擴展:
COUNT() 函數返回匹配指定條件的行數。
語法
(1). SQL COUNT(column_name) 語法
COUNT(column_name) 函數返回指定列的值的數目(NULL 不計入):
SELECT COUNT(column_name) FROM table_nameSQL
(2). COUNT(*) 語法
COUNT(*) 函數返回表中的記錄數:
SELECT COUNT(*) FROM table_nameSQL
(3). COUNT(DISTINCT column_name) 語法
COUNT(DISTINCT column_name) 函數返回指定列的不同值的數目:
SELECT COUNT(DISTINCT column_name) FROM table_name